Is Your HVAC System on Its Way Out?
Every HVAC system has a unique language. Once you crack the code, you can strategize for repairs and replacement services. So, what messages indicate that your current system won’t run for much longer?
- Increasing HVAC expenses: Rising utility bills and higher repair demands have made a dent in your pocket.
- Poor comfort quality: Some rooms feel warmer or cooler than others. Plus, the air feels heavier and damper because of excessive humidity.
- Low air quality: Having coughing fits here and there even though you aren’t sick? Your aging HVAC system might be to blame!
- Outdated warranty: If you purchased your equipment with a generous warranty, you know the warranty expiration signifies the point where service life ends.

Creating a Budget
HVAC replacement services can cost up to $13,000 in Louisville, Kentucky. You might plan to pay more or less, depending on the following factors:
- Whether you own a commercial or residential building
- The size of the building vs. the required equipment size
- Building accessibility
- System type and capabilities
Weigh these factors and research various HVAC models to nail down a reasonably priced but high-performing option.

Knowing When To Replace Your HVAC System
When exploring the best time for HVAC replacement services, you’re biggest concerns will be cost, booking availability, and personal convenience, all of which look different depending on the time of year:
Spring
Kentucky springs can be a little nippy, especially early in the season, before things start heating up. But April and May bring temperatures comfortable enough to let the HVAC system rest. Plus, winter service demands wind down with rising temperatures, inspiring some HVAC companies to offer free or discounted services.
So, spring is one of the best times to replace HVAC equipment. You can open up your windows for some fresh air and choose a service slot that works for you instead of working around other, more pressing customer needs.
Summer
Temperatures gradually reach their peak in summer, climbing to the high 80s or low 90s in some areas. This puts most HVAC equipment to the test, causing new system performance issues to crop up and demand attention. That means HVAC companies receive numerous routine and emergency service calls to address comfort issues in businesses and households.
You might catch the tail-end of springtime deals during early summer. However, summer generally isn’t a great time to plan your HVAC replacement service. Providers often require full-price services with no discounts since service demands are high and their technicians stay busy. If you can hold out, wait until autumn.
Autumn
Mid to late autumn brings crisp, comfortable temperatures in the low 80s to mid-70s. Since property owners use their equipment less, service demands drop. Your Louisville HVAC company might revive rotating specials for installation or replacement services.
Most technicians will only deal with light repairs or routine tune-ups. Plus, the mild weather means you can stay reasonably comfortable during the removal and installation process, which may take a few days, depending on your needs.
Winter
Like summer, Louisville winters bring frequent repairs, emergency service requests, and complete equipment failures. Temperatures may drop well below freezing, putting many heating systems under intense performance pressure. These demands force hidden problems directly to the surface.
Since the temperatures plummet so dramatically, you’ll struggle to stay cozy, especially during icy nights. A building with no heating means vulnerable plumbing, so planning replacement services during winter might mean additional complications. Winter is, by far, the worst time of year to replace your HVAC system for these reasons.
